Cell-intrinsic regulation of peripheral memory-phenotype T cell frequencies

Fig 5

CD4 TEM and CD8 TEM frequencies and counts (in millions) in spleen in C57BL/6J versus CBA/CaJ (A to D) and BALB/cJ versus SJL/J (E to H). Each dot represents data from one individual mouse (n > 25 per group). CD4 TEM and CD8 TEM frequencies indicate frequencies of TEM compartment (CD44hi CD62Llo) out of total conventional CD4 (CD4+CD25-) and CD8 T cells respectively. Cell counts are expressed in millions. Box plots indicate median and interquartile ranges. Upper whisker extends till the highest value that is within 1.5 times the interquartile range from 3rd quartile. Lower whisker extends till the lowest value that is within 1.5 times the interquartile range from 1st quartile. The p-values obtained by non-parametric tests are as indicated in the panels.
